AI has exploded on the scene recently.  Due to the explosion, we’ve seen rapid integration with existing systems and infrastructure - namely cloud infrastructure.  Enterprises are connecting AI agents to existing applications, infrastructure, data, and more. This rapid adoption has come at a cost: security.   We’ll cover an authorization bypass finding (yet to be disclosed) that we found with Amazon Web Services where access to AI Agents within cloud systems could be bypassed despite the cloud provider’s authorization controls. We’ll also cover a framework of how to think about AI integrations, especially related to cloud.  One aspect we’ll cover is who has access to use AI Agents and the access AI Agents may have to cloud infrastructure and data.. Additionally, we’ll look at access and permissions in AWS when it comes to AI.  Not all AI access fits within the existing cloud permission model and we’ll cover inconsistencies. After this talk, attendees will have a better grasp of the awkwardness of cloud integrations with AI, problems we’ve seen with the security and governance model when it comes to cloud and AI, and how to think about integrations of cloud and AI as we move forward.
